2. Main disadvantages Nissan Micra: What should you pay attention to before purchasing?

Despite the obvious advantages, Micra there is also serious disadvantages, which can cancel out all the advantages. The main complaints of the owners are related to noise, comfort and reliability of some components.

The most common problems:

  • 🔊 High noise level - at higher speeds 80 km/h All extraneous sounds are heard in the cabin: engine operation, wind, wheel noise.
  • 🛋️ Stiff suspension — even on small bumps, passengers feel all the bumps, especially in the back seat.
  • 🔥 Electrical problems — sensors often fail (for example, throttle position sensor), fuses blow.
  • 🚪 Weak corrosion resistance — rust appears after 3–4 years, especially on the sills and arches.
  • ⚙️ Unreliable manual transmission - on cars with mileage over 150,000 km Often the clutch or bearings need to be replaced.

Another significant disadvantage is small trunk (volume 265 l). This is enough for city trips, but for families or long trips there is sorely not enough space. Also, many owners complain about uncomfortable front seatsthat do not have sufficient lateral support.

⚠️ Attention: If you are planning to buy Nissan Micra with mileage, be sure to check timing chain condition (on engines HR16DE) and wheel bearings — their wear is manifested by a hum at speed.

3. Specifications Nissan Micra: comparison of engines and gearboxes

Engine range Micra not rich, but each motor has its own characteristics. Let's look at the main options available on the Russian market:

Engine model Volume Power Fuel consumption (combined) Pros Cons
HR12DE 1.2 l 79–80 hp 5.2–5.8 l/100 km ✅ Economical, easy to repair ❌ Weak dynamics (acceleration to 100 km/h in 13–14 seconds)
HR16DE 1.6 l 110–114 hp 6.0–6.5 l/100 km ✅ More dynamic, reliable ❌ Sensitive to oil quality, more expensive to maintain
K9K (diesel) 1.5 l 86–90 hp 3.8–4.5 l/100 km ✅ Minimum consumption, good torque ❌ Expensive repairs, problems with the particulate filter

As for the transmission, there is little choice here: 5-speed manual transmission or 4-speed automatic. The mechanics are reliable, but require regular clutch replacement (every 100,000–120,000 km). Automatic transmission RE4F03B simple in design, but outdated and does not differ in smooth switching.

For urban use it is better to choose Micra with HR12DE and manual transmission is the most balanced option in terms of price, reliability and fuel consumption. If you need more power, then HR16DE will be the optimal choice, but you will have to put up with an increased appetite for oil.

5. Reliability and maintainability: how long does it last? Nissan Micra?

According to service centers, Nissan Micra refers to middle class reliability. With proper care, the car passes easily 250,000–300,000 km, but there are a number of “weak points” that require attention:

Typical breakdowns and their causes:

  • 🔗 Timing chain stretch (on HR16DE) - occurs due to infrequent oil changes or the use of low-quality lubricants.
  • 🔋 Generator failure - usually after 150,000 km, is indicated by a flashing battery light.
  • 🚗 Seal leaks — crankshaft and camshaft seals are especially often affected.
  • 🔌 Electrical problems - fuses blow, sensors fail, power windows fail.

Repair cost Micra low thanks availability of spare parts and simplicity of design. For example:

  • Replacing the timing chain - from 15,000 to 25,000 RUR (depending on the region).
  • Repair of suspension (struts, bushings) - from 10 000 ₽.
  • Clutch replacement - 8 000–12 000 ₽.

The main rule for long service Micraregular maintenance (every 10,000–15,000 km) and the use of high-quality consumables. If you take care of your car, it will reward you with reliability and minimal repair costs.

⚠️ Attention: When buying used Micra with mileage over 100,000 km be sure to check suspension condition (especially silent blocks and racks) and gearbox operation. These units often wear out by this mileage.

FAQ: Frequently asked questions about Nissan Micra

❓ What is the real fuel consumption Nissan Micra 1.2?

In the city the consumption is 6.0–7.5 l/100 km, on the highway - 4.5–5.5 l/100 km. In a mixed cycle, owners note 5.2–6.0 l/100 km. Consumption depends on driving style and fuel quality.

❓ What kind of oil to pour into the engine HR16DE?

It is recommended to use synthetic oil 5W-30 or 5W-40 with permission API SN or ILSAC GF-5. Optimal brands: Mobil 1, Liqui Moly, Idemitsu. Replace every 10,000 km.

❓ How long does the clutch last? Micra with manual transmission?

When driving carefully the clutch moves 120,000–150,000 km. If you often drive in traffic jams or start abruptly, the resource is reduced to 80,000–100,000 km.

❓ Is it possible to install HBO on Nissan Micra?

Yes, but only for naturally aspirated engines (HR12DE And HR16DE). It is not recommended to install LPG on diesel K9K - this will lead to problems with the particulate filter. Average installation cost - 30 000–40 000 ₽.
